How Much Does Appliance Repair Cost in Nashville in 2026?

Appliance repair costs in Nashville typically fall between $200 and $650 for the majority of calls in 2026, though inverter boards and sealed-system work can push totals to $800-$1,200 when parts and labor combine.

How Nashville Water and Housing Stock Drive Repair Prices

Hard water drawn from the Cumberland River leaves mineral scale on dishwasher heating elements, spray arms, and ice-maker fill valves, shortening their life and raising repair frequency in homes across East Nashville, Germantown, and The Gulch. Mid-century ranches in Belle Meade and Donelson often need these parts replaced after 8-12 years, while 1990s-2000s subdivisions in Green Hills and West End see the same failures once builder-grade units exceed that window. New builds still under warranty sometimes avoid early costs, yet their first-generation appliances can fail just as quickly once scale builds. Homeowners can check for white crust on the bottom of the dishwasher tub or slow ice production to decide whether a service visit is warranted before temperatures climb.

Summer Heat Loads on Refrigerator Components

June through August temperatures regularly exceed 90 degrees and push refrigerator compressors, start relays, and condenser fans harder than in milder climates, increasing both failure rates and average repair bills. When the compressor runs continuously yet the unit stays above 40 degrees, the start relay is the usual suspect and typically costs $300-$450 to replace. Condenser fan motors that seize produce the same warm-box symptom and land in the $250-$400 range. Spring Storms and Control Board Failures

April and May thunderstorms frequently send voltage spikes through main and inverter control boards, especially in ungrounded older homes in Downtown and West End. A failed board on a front-load washer or electric range usually totals $450-$750 once diagnostics, part, and programming are included. January cold snaps below freezing add another layer when garage or unheated-laundry installs experience frozen fill valves or cracked plastic tubs. Checking error codes on the display and confirming power at the outlet lets owners rule out simple resets before committing to a board replacement.

Cost Factors That Move the Final Price

Repair totals shift based on whether the appliance sits in a tight built-in space, requires refrigerant recovery, or needs same-day scheduling during peak summer. Parts for Whirlpool, GE, and Samsung models common in 1990s subdivisions remain widely stocked locally, keeping labor under four hours in most cases. Dishwasher repair often stays on the lower end of the spectrum because heating-element swaps rarely exceed $350 even with scale removal.
